A quick thumbnail sketch of of the results at the North American.  Zolkiewicz wins the 2-day, 9 event championship and also wins all 3 of the Championship events, Sheaf, Open 56H and Caber, taking home the lion's share of the prize money!!!

1 - Zolkiewicz, 2 - Overfelt, 3 - Doherty, 4 - MacKay,
5 - Thiessen, 6 - Hobson, 7 - Parman, 8 - Valenti,
9 - Hamelin, 10 - Pullon, 11 - Robinson, 12 - L. Barron

Zolk was on fire!  Tired of being KO's bridesmaid for the last two years at Portland, he took an 8 point lead on Saturday and never looked back. 

The weather was less than ideal on Sunday with the rain turning a damp arena into a mud pit.  The Sheaf weighed 23+ pounds by the end of the day.

Originally posted by Steve D Steve D wrote:

What were the Am's results?

Nothing quite like last year when a bunch of "amateurs" were going crazy.  We no longer call them "Am's" but it was a good show anyway!

 - Men's Class A -
OPEN STONE - Greg Bell, 48' 2"    28 lb Dist - Greg Bell, 70' 2"
56 lb Dist - Greg Bell, 34' 4.25"     16 lb Ham - Greg Bell, 115' 9"
56 lb Hgt - Kyle Daley, 14' 6"         20 lb Sheaf - Greg Bell, 26' 0"
19 X 118 Cab - Eric Wechter

Champion - Greg Bell     Runner-up - Michael Dickens

 - Women's Class A -
Open Stone - 48' 1.75"     14 D - 63' 3.25"     28D - 41' 10.25"
12 Hammer - 105' 10         28H - 14' 0"          13'5 X 60 Caber
10# Sheaf - 23' New record    (All by) Andrea Thornton, Champion

 - Master Men 40-49 -
Champ - Brett Milton   R/U - Neal Kneip   Caber - Brett Milton
New Sheaf record - Milton  (after sheaf had gotten wet!)

 - Master Men 50+ Up
Champ - Jay Lyttle     R/U - Ken Shamblin     Caber - Jay Lyttle

 - Master Women -
Champ - Karyn Dallimore    Caber - Karyn Dallimore
New Sheaf record - Dallimore
